      Meaning of the first name Maximiliana

      Origin

      Latin, Spanish

      Meaning

      Greatest or Most Excellent One

      Variations

      Maximiliano, Maximiliaan, Maximilian
      The name Maximiliana is derived from the Latin name Maximilianus, which means greatest or most excellent. It is a feminine form of the name Maximilian, embodying the same qualities of grandeur and significance. In various cultures, it is associated with strength, dignity, and a commanding presence, making it a name that carries both historical weight and an air of sophistication.

      Maximiliana has roots that can be traced back to ancient Roman times, where the name Maximilian was borne by several prominent figures, including Roman emperors and saints. Notably, the name gained popularity during the Renaissance and was common among European nobility. In the 16th century, Maximilian I, Holy Roman Emperor, played a significant role in solidifying the name's esteemed reputation. Throughout history, the name has evolved but retained its association with leadership and excellence, representing a lineage of distinguished figures.

      In contemporary society, Maximiliana is relatively uncommon but has seen a resurgence in popularity as unique names become more sought after. It is often chosen by parents looking for a name that conveys strength and distinction. Additionally, variations of the name can be found in diverse cultures, adding to its global appeal. The name exemplifies a blend of tradition and modernity, making it a favored choice for those seeking a name with both historical significance and contemporary relevance.
